MLB Trade Rumors: Yankees close to landing Twins Jaime Garcia

Apparently the Yankees want TWO pitchers.

Talks between the Yankees and Athletics for Sonny Gray heated up Saturday afternoon with nearly all sources expecting Gray to be a Yankee by the end of Sunday. However, early Sunday morning has brought us more news. The Yankees are close to landing Jaime Garcia.

Garcia has already been on the move this trade season, moving from Atlanta to Minnesota last Monday. The Twins have hit a skid since trading for Garcia, and seem likely to move him toward a more solid contender.

Jeff Passan notes that trading for Garcia would not mean the Yankees weren’t also landing Gray, but it does make things interesting. Someone else in the rotation would get bounced if New York swung a trade for two starters. Luis Severino and Jordan Montgomery seem pretty safe with the years they are having. Would Brian Cashman and company kick CC Sabathia or Masahiro Tanaka to the bullpen? Seems hard to imagine.

Double-A starter Zack Littell was scratched from his start with the Thunder on Saturday, and Jon Morosi believes he might be part of a deal for Garcia.

Littell’s healthy scratch made him an easy inclusion in whatever trade talks the Yankees were taking part in. While most thought it would be for Gray, sources did note that a Gray deal was not the only thing in the works for Cashman.

The sudden push for Garcia does make the Gray deal feel a little less certain than it seemed a couple hours ago, despite Passan indicating that one doesn’t preclude the other. Maybe Billy Beane’s price has not dropped as low as Cashman wants it to, or maybe Cashman is calling his bluff with interest in Garcia. The trade deadline is coming, and it seems like it’s going to get weird.
